Thunderstorm Wind — Lamb, Texas
2024-11-02 · near Spade, Lamb, Texas
Event narrative
A Texas Tech University West Texas mesonet site near Anton measured severe wind gusts from 0802 CST through 0807 CST. A peak wind gust of 68 mph was measured at 0802 CST.
Wider weather episode
Several rounds of thunderstorms occurred throughout the day on the second. Lift from an approaching mid-level disturbance sparked rapid thunderstorm development as it overspread a moist and unstable atmosphere spreading back into eastern New Mexico. Several of these storms became strong to severe early on, while torrential rain led to areas of flash flooding. The thunderstorm activity in eastern New Mexico quickly expanded into a large complex as it spread into West Texas late on the first into early on the second. One stronger segment embedded in the initial line of storms moving across the South Plains early in the morning generated a wind gust as high as 68 mph in Lamb County. Another severe wind gust, peaking at 61 mph, was measured in Lubbock County as the line progressed eastward. However, much more widespread was the heavy rain that this activity provided to the region. Locations over the southwestern Texas Panhandle, in Parmer County, recorded rain totals near and above three inches with the first round of thunderstorms early in the morning. Roads quickly became inundated and several vehicles flooded out. Heavy rain advanced into the central South Plains mid-morning, bringing deluges to many spots, including in and around Lubbock. A quick one to three inches of rain produced widespread street flooding in Lubbock and quickly saturated the top soils. As temperatures warmed into the 70s and lower 80s south of an outflow boundary, a new round of robust thunderstorms formed over southeast New Mexico into the northern Permian Basin during the afternoon. This activity weakened as it moved over the much cooler air over the South and Rolling Plains during the evening but it did bring more heavy rain to the region.
